Cheese Rolling

Home » Celebrations in England » Cheese Rolling

The Cheese Rolling Festival takes place in Gloucestershire, a small country side in England. The history of the festival is not very clear, however, it can be said that the festival started hundred years back and is not a religious festival but a social one. It is more of a celebration than a festival, starts at the beginning of the summer. There are some stories to relating to the festival that the Cheese Rolling celebration is observed to address the successful harvest. The festival is also celebrated to maintain the Commoner's Right for the people of the Cooper's Hill.

The Cheese Rolling celebration is sporty in nature. The most brave and courageous ones participate in the event. Around twenty or more participant take part in the sport.The celebration is all about the participants' courage to stand on the top of the Cooper's Hill which has a steep gradient.With the count down of three , a cheese chunk is dropped from the hill which starts rolling, and finally with the countdown of four the participants drive down. This starts the rolling of the participants also. In the midst of this incredible sporting action, broken limbs, bruises and other fatal injuries are common. The success of the event lies with the person who gets hold of the chunk of cheese. On the day of the celebration, four races take place and one of them is organized exclusively for the females.

This strange festival of the natives of Gloucestershire in spite of its dangerous and fatalistic nature is quite popular as an important British celebration.
